Abstract

The invention discloses a unified authorization management method, a system and a medium of multiple BIM design software, wherein the method comprises the following steps: acquiring a permission application; according to the constructed functional authority coding rule, converting the authority application into an authorization application file which can be identified by a BIM design software authorization program and storing the application file; issuing a stored authorization application file; restarting the authorization service, reading the new authorization application file, and carrying out authority identification and authority verification to obtain authority opening information. According to the invention, by constructing the function authority encoding rule to map different BIM design software authorization programs, the problems of different authority applications and authorization of different BIM design software by different BIM designers are solved, and the refined authorization of the BIM design software is realized.

Background
In the digitizing process of the building industry, building information model (BIM for short) technology is a key ring. BIM is an integrated, collaborative process that involves the creation and use of three-dimensional models and related data to design, build, and maintain buildings and infrastructure. Different types of BIM design software with specific functions and purposes are required to be matched with each other in the process, such as modeling software, analysis and simulation software, collaborative software, visualization and rendering software and the like. Wherein the same category such as BIM modeling software is also specially designed in different software.
BIM design software can be used only by acquiring authorization of a corresponding software manufacturer. The authorization management scheme of various BIM design software has high differentiation degree, and if the use or the fine authorization (namely, the software or the function authorization is carried out for the designers with different posts and roles) is required, the maintenance mode is large in difference and high in difficulty; and if authorization is problematic, it is difficult to trace back and troubleshoot.
BIM software authorization difficulties generally include: (1) Investigation of the use condition of each unit is lacking, such as personnel statistics of each software, whether each software forms version dependence or not, and the like; (2) The authorization management is difficult to close, for example, each ecological manufacturer has a set of authorization system, the ecological manufacturer refuses to open an authorization interface, the customized development path is long and the difference is large; (3) Authorization codes are difficult to maintain, such as single-version authorization codes and network-version authorization addresses are easy to be transmitted offline, the difficulty of portal pre-maintenance of authorization relation of users is high, and the like; (4) The maintenance cost is high, such as performance problems, delay of authorization codes, capacity expansion problems, operation and maintenance cost of at least one server required by each unit and the like exist when the authorization server exceeds 200 users.

Detailed Description
The BIM design software can be used only by acquiring the authorization of the corresponding software manufacturer, but the authorization management schemes of various BIM design software have high differentiation degree, if the BIM design software needs to be used or is authorized finely (namely, the designer aiming at different posts and roles performs software or function authorization), the maintenance mode of the BIM design software has large difference and high difficulty, and if the authorization has problems, the tracing and the investigation are difficult.
The invention provides a unified authorization management method for multiple BIM design software, which establishes association between a user authority application and a target BIM design software authorization program by constructing a functional authority encoding rule in advance, and then completes the whole process from authority application to authority opening by switching from authority application to authorization application text, restarting authorization service and identifying and checking the authorization application text, and the whole process can be controlled in a full-on-line manner, so that the problems of difficult management and difficult monitoring of the authorization process caused by different authority requirements of different BIM design personnel on different BIM design software can be solved.
It should be noted that: the authorization schemes of related software manufacturers of BIM design software provide a network authorization mode. BIM design software authorization programs of all manufacturers are deployed on an authorization server, and management and authorization are performed by purchasing License provided by the corresponding manufacturer.
The management authority of the present invention refers to management of the use authority or the function authority of the software. The functional rights include allocation, application, recycling, reassignment, lending recycling, lending returning, and the like.

Example 1
The embodiment provides a unified authorization management method for multiple BIM design software, which can provide unified authorization management for multiple BIM design software and provide refined authorization management for function authority applications of designers with different posts and different roles.
As shown in fig. 1, includes:
and step 1, acquiring a permission application.
In the BIM design process, designers with different posts and roles aim at the use of different design software or the functional requirements of the same type of design software are different.
The individual user as a designer may submit a rights application including usage rights and functional rights by logging into the portal software. The submitted rights application record is stored in a database for retrospective querying.
Alternatively, both the individual user and the administrator operate through portal software. And the personal user submits an authority application through the portal software, receives the notification of the authorization success message and normally uses the software. The administrator examines and approves the authority application submitted by the individual user through the portal software, and issues the authorized application when needed.
It should be noted that, the portal software herein may be regarded as BIM design software used by the user. Specifically, the personal user logs in the BIM design software used, submits the authority application and starts to normally use the BIM design software after receiving the notification of the authorization success message. And the administrator logs in BIM design software used by the user to examine and approve the authority application. And the permission application record and the approval result record are stored in a database.
As shown in fig. 2, the obtaining the rights application further includes:
step 1.1, receiving authority application and storing application records of each authority application;
step 1.2, newly adding the received authority application to a to-be-handled message queue;
and 1.3, according to the message pushing mode, the authority application in the message queue to be handled is approved and converted, and the authorization application file of each authority is obtained and stored.
And storing the authority application records of different levels submitted by different BIM designers to different BIM design software manufacturers in a database, and storing approval results aiming at the application records in the database, so that the application records can be monitored and traced on line.
And step 2, converting the authority application into an authorization application file which can be identified by a BIM design software authorization program according to the constructed functional authority coding rule and storing the application file.
The process of converting includes:
step 2.1, determining the authority function requested by the authority application;
step 2.2, extracting the grammar key words of the authorization file of BIM design software according to the authority function and in combination with the constructed functional authority coding rule;
and 2.3, converting according to the extracted grammar key words of the authorization file to form an authorization application text which can be identified by the authorization program of the target BIM design software.
Through the conversion process, the authorization application files which can be identified by the target BIM design software authorization program can be obtained, and the rapid conversion from different types of authority applications to the target authorization application files is realized.
The BIM design software authorization program can finely control the authority of a user for using the BIM design software through reading and writing an option file (opt file for short) with a specific grammar.
Different BIM design software manufacturers have different grammars for opt files. By way of example only, grammar keys for different vendors include:
HOST, HOSTGROUP: defining personnel and groups;
ALLOW, INCLUDE: allowing the use of corresponding software or functions;
DENY, EXCLUDE: the use of the corresponding software or functions is not allowed;
RESERVE: reserving software or function use rights for a person or group;
BORROW: lending, offline use of software or functionality.
For the problems that different BIM design software manufacturers have different authorization systems and grammar keywords which can be identified by authorization programs are different, the embodiment constructs a function authority coding rule, namely a mapping relation between the function authority and the different grammar keywords, and specifically comprises the following steps: acquiring the grammar keywords of authorization files of BIM design software of different manufacturers; and mapping and coding the grammar key of the authorization file and the functional permission to be applied to form a functional permission coding rule.
For example, "ALLOW, INCLUDE" corresponds to "allow use of corresponding software or function", and when the received rights application request "allow use of corresponding software or function", conversion is performed according to the syntax keyword corresponding thereto, so as to form an authorized application text that can be identified by the requested BIM design software.
Optionally, if authorization of new BIM design software needs to be added, coding is performed for different opt file grammar keywords when writing in the flow through a software design adapter mode, and the opt file content is written in a database of a corresponding public cloud server.
And step 3, issuing a stored authorization application file.
The administrator may issue the authorization immediately after the approval passes, and then the portal software enters the authorization process. Or, in order to avoid the problem that frequent writing of opt files affects normal use of software by users, timing tasks can be issued, and authorization can be issued in a batch update mode.
After issuing the authorization, the portal software end reads the effective authorization application record in the database and then pushes a brand new opt file to the authorization server. The brand new opt file will cover the original opt file in the authorization server.
And 4, restarting the authorization service, reading the new authorization application file, and carrying out authority identification and authority verification to obtain authority opening information.
The portal software restarts the authorization service, the authorization server restarts and re-reads the opt file, permission identification and verification are carried out, after verification is completed, the portal software confirms the service state, and issues an authorization success message to inform a designer when authorization is successful.
After receiving the notification of the authorization success message, the designer can normally use the BIM design software and the corresponding functions thereof.
Optionally, the authority verification may invoke an authorization program in the ecological software server for authority checking.
The authorization process of the embodiment can be monitored on line, the authorization progress can be checked at any time, once the problem is found, the problem point can be located in time, and the authority application record and the approval result record are stored in the database, so that the follow-up tracing is facilitated.
Example 2
Based on the same inventive concept as that of embodiment 1, this embodiment provides a unified authorization management system of multiple BIM design software, and the system can solve many problems of slow authorization processing and difficult maintenance of authorization codes caused by the existing authorization system through the mutual coordination of the client, the storage end and the authorization end, and realizes refined use authorization or function authorization for different post designers.
The client is used for acquiring a permission application and converting the permission application into an authorization application file which can be identified by a BIM design software authorization program according to the constructed functional permission coding rule;
the storage end is used for storing the authority application record and the converted authorization application file;
the client is also used for issuing a stored authorization application file and restarting the authorization service;
the authorization terminal is used for reading the authorization application file, carrying out authority identification and authority verification, obtaining authority opening information and issuing the information to the client.
The specific function implementation of each module is described in the method of reference embodiment 1, and is not repeated, and specifically noted is that:
the client comprises a personal user and an administrator, wherein the personal user refers to a designer who submits the authority application, and the administrator refers to a person who approves the authority application. The storage end comprises a database and can be realized by adopting a public cloud-integrated platform. The authorization terminal comprises an authorization server, and can be realized by adopting a public cloud-network authorization server. The system also comprises an ecological software server realized by public cloud for checking the authority.
As shown in fig. 3, the implementation process of the system is as follows: after receiving the authority application of the designer, the administrator calls the public cloud server interface through the operation of the client to convert the authority application into opt file grammar which can be identified by the corresponding BIM design software authority program, and stores the opt file grammar in a database corresponding to the public cloud server. And the administrator calls a public cloud server interface through a function issued by client software or issues an opt file grammar stored in a database to an authorization server through a timing task to cover the opt file bound by a corresponding authorization program. And the authorization program re-reads and analyzes the opt file, so that the application use authority of the BIM designer is identified and checked.
